LED technology is paving the way for a future where illumination is as efficient as possible, so these LED Edison Bulbs are designed to help marry aesthetics to create a fantastic final product.
Named "The Light in the Bubble" and created by Italian designer Andrea Ciappesoni, the LED bulbs merge design with technology for a beautiful final product.
The aesthetic of the bulbs is created using acrylic sheets that have been etched to mimic the design of classic Edison-style bulbs of the past. Instead of using traditional filaments, the LED Edison Bulbs have a virtual filament that illuminates when the power is turned on.
Due to the LED technology within, the bulbs are eco-friendly and offer a source of illumination that will last for years.
